Hi all, I just changed from crt to a lcd display. I bought the mitsubishi mdt191s but all instructions are in Japanese as I live in Japan. When I load a game, the screen shrinks considerably. The resolution is set at the recommended 1280 x 1024. What do I need to do to change it so the games will be full screen. Thanks for any input.

Sorry guys for the late reply, I assumed this thread was closed. The answer was quite simple really, just go into the game and change the display settings on the game to 1280 x 1028. This should change the screen immediately or when you start playing. This worked for me on every game I had installed before buying the new monitor.
